You can use any modchip to use emulators.

Anyways... For every console, an emulator is loaded and either
1.goes to a title screen for options and such
-or-
2. Goes strait to a list of the roms you have. You put the roms in a specific folder on the cd (or xbox HDD), and it loads whatever is in that folder. A mouse isn't needed, because you browse roms and stuff with the d-pad.

Emulators on the xbox save the games on the HDD (as an emulator for PC does). Since there are extra buttons on the controller that aren't in use, some emulators configure them as turbo (game speedup) and game options.

Also, most xbox console emulators (like snes and genesis) allow 1 save state per game. The screen size is also able to be configured.
